Facilities Ticket — Wellness Room Booking

Requester: Marla Tev, Oakrun floor
Issue: Recurring booking for the third-floor wellness room (Wednesdays, 14:00–15:00) is not appearing in the Roomly panel, so the door stays locked. Please confirm the booking is active and sync the lock schedule. In the meantime the requester needs manual access each Wednesday. Cleaning should be scheduled for 13:30 beforehand. Until the sync is fixed, staff can open the wellness room with the temporary code below.

staff pass of tajog-bahap = bdg-GTUUI-82661

**Postmortem timeline — Farelight pricing experiment**

14:22 — On-call paged after checkout conversions dropped sharply on the Farelight platform. Investigation showed the ticket-pricing experiment had begun serving the treatment price to 100% of traffic instead of the intended 10% split, due to a misconfigured rollout flag pushed earlier that afternoon. Experiment was halted at 14:41 and prices reverted. The deploy responsible was identified by the token recorded below.

session token of fadug-hahap = htk3_554

Step 2: Cursor pagination rollout for the Pellwick public API. Heads up, support folks — offset-based pagination is going away, so customers clinging to page numbers will start seeing deprecation warnings this cycle. The new cursor tokens are opaque and expire, which is the top thing people will write in about. When reproducing a customer's setup in the sandbox, use the pagination settings shown below.

config for tagaf-bawif:
[norok]
host = norok.ordinworks.local
user = norok_svc
database = norok_prod

## Support

The Wrenmark autocomplete index is slow again. Known causes: unmerged segments after bulk imports, and the synonym expansion pass running on every keystroke. Workaround: trigger a manual merge and cap expansion depth at two. Do not resize the cluster without sign-off; it masks the problem and burns budget. Latency dashboards are linked in the ops folder. Bring numbers, not vibes, to the weekly sync. For triage help before then, reach the search maintainers.

billing contact of yaduf-bafop = casael@paliqcorp.internal